СДЕЛАЙТЕ СВОИ УРОКИ ЕЩЁ ЭФФЕКТИВНЕЕ, А ЖИЗНЬ СВОБОДНЕЕ

Благодаря готовым учебным материалам для работы в классе и дистанционно

Скидки до 50 % на комплекты
только до

Готовые ключевые этапы урока всегда будут у вас под рукой

Организационный момент

Проверка знаний

Объяснение материала

Закрепление изученного

Итоги урока

Задачи на тему "Программирование циклов с заданным числом повторений"

Категория: Информатика

Нажмите, чтобы узнать подробности

Представлены 3 варианта  по 6 задач в каждом  на тему "Программирование циклов сзаданным числом повторений".

Просмотр содержимого документа
«Задачи на тему "Программирование циклов с заданным числом повторений"»

Циклы в Паскале

Вариант 1.

  1. Определите, что будет напечатано в результате работы следующей программы.

var s,k: integer;

begin

 s := 0;

 for k := 5 to 12 do

   s := s + 7;

 write(s);

end.


  1. Определите, что будет напечатано в результате работы следующей программы.

var s, k: integer;

begin

 s := 0;

 for k := 3 to 10 do

   s := s + k;

 write(s);

end.


  1. Определите, что будет напечатано в результате работы следующей программы.

var s,k: integer;

begin

 s := 1;

 for k := 1 to 5 do

   s := s * k;

 write(s);

end.


  1. Определите, что будет напечатано в результате работы следующей программы.

var s, k : integer;

begin

 s := 0;

 for k := 3 to 8 do

   s := s + 3 * k;

 write(s);

end.


  1. Определите, что будет напечатано в результате работы следующей программы.

var m, n : integer;

begin

   m := 50;

   for n := 1 to 7 do

      m := m – 7;

 write(m);

end.


  1. Определите, что будет напечатано в результате работы следующей программы.

var s, n: integer;

begin

s := 1;

for n := 3 to 8 do

s := s * 2;

write(s);

end.


Циклы в Паскале

Вариант 2.

  1. Определите, что будет напечатано в результате работы следующей программы.

var s, k:integer;

begin

  s := 0;

  for k := 2 to 12 do

    s := s + 11;

  writeln (s);

end.

  1. Определите, что будет напечатано в результате работы следующей программы.

var s, k:integer;

begin

  s := 0;

  for k := 4 to 11 do

    s := s + k;

  writeln (s);

end. 


  1. Определите, что будет напечатано в результате работы следующей программы.

var s, n: integer;

begin

s := 2;

for n := 2 to 5 do

s := s * n;

write(s);

end.


  1. Определите, что будет напечатано в результате работы следующей программы.

var s, k: integer;

begin

  s := 0;

  for k := 2 to 9 do

    s := s + 2 * k;

  write(s);

end.


  1. Определите, что будет напечатано в результате работы следующей программы.

var s, k:integer;

begin

  s := 100;

  for k := 0 to 10 do

  s := s - 5;

  writeln (s);

end.


  1. Определите, что будет напечатано в результате работы следующей программы.

var s, n: integer;

begin

s := 1;

for n := 5 to 8 do

s := s * 3;

write(s);

end.


Циклы в Паскале

Вариант 3.

  1. Определите, что будет напечатано в результате работы следующей программы.

var s, k:integer;

begin

  s := 0;

  for k := 3 to 10 do

    s := s + 8;

  writeln (s);

end.

  1. Определите, что будет напечатано в результате работы следующей программы.

var s, k:integer;

begin

  s := 0;

  for k := 2 to 9 do

    s := s + k;

  writeln (s);

end. 


  1. Определите, что будет напечатано в результате работы следующей программы.

var s, n: integer;

begin

s := 3;

for n := 3 to 6 do

s := s * n;

write(s);

end.


  1. Определите, что будет напечатано в результате работы следующей программы.

var s, n: integer;

begin

s := 2;

for n := 2 to 5 do

s := s + n * 2;

write(s);

end.


  1. Определите, что будет напечатано в результате работы следующей программы.

var s, k:integer;

begin

  s := 80;

  for k := 0 to 10 do

  s := s - 6;

  writeln (s);

end.


  1. Определите, что будет напечатано в результате работы следующей программы.

var s, n: integer;

begin

s := 2;

for n := 4 to 7 do

s := s * 4;

write(s);

end.



Скачать

Рекомендуем курсы ПК и ППК для учителей

Вебинар для учителей

Свидетельство об участии БЕСПЛАТНО!